Font Pairing Ideas
Pairing Rolling Bold with other fonts can help you achieve a more refined look. Try combining it with a clean sans serif font for a modern contrast, or pair it with a classic serif font for a timeless feel. These combinations work well for logos, packaging, and social media graphics, giving your designs a professional edge.
If you're working on a project that requires multiple fonts, Rolling Bold serves as a strong centerpiece. Its boldness ensures it stands out without overwhelming other elements. This makes it ideal for display purposes, such as signs, banners, or promotional materials.
Commercial Use and Licensing
When using Rolling Bold for commercial projects, it's important to check the licensing terms. Most fonts allow for use in physical products, printables, and digital downloads, but always confirm the specific rights provided. This ensures that your designs remain compliant and that you can confidently sell your creations without legal issues.

Getting the Most Out of Rolling Bold
Take time to explore the font’s features, including alternates, swashes, and ligatures. These details can add a unique flair to your designs, making each project stand out. Also, consider the file formats included with the font—whether you need OTF, TTF, or other versions, having the right format ensures compatibility with your design software.
For multilingual projects, check if Rolling Bold supports the languages you need. This is especially important if you're targeting international markets or creating content in multiple languages. The font’s adaptability makes it a reliable choice for a wide range of creative applications.
